Frequently Asked Questions

  • What are the best places to stay in Chelsea?

    Chelsea has stays in vibrant areas near the waterfront, historic downtown, and residential neighborhoods with parks. Consider places around Broadway and the historic core for unique architecture and access to local shops.

  • What are the best things to do in Chelsea with kids?

    Families frequently suggest visiting Mary O'Malley State Park for playgrounds and harbor views, exploring local libraries for events, or trying hands-on children’s programs at community centers. Seasonal activities and family-friendly eateries are also popular.

  • What are some of the best things to do in Chelsea?

    Explore Mill Creek Riverwalk for waterside strolls, visit the Chelsea Square Historic District for local heritage, or discover neighborhood galleries and murals. Many enjoy relaxing in public parks or discovering local restaurants.

  • How is the weather in Chelsea?

    Chelsea has cold winters around 23–39°F (-5–4°C) and warm summers near 65–82°F (18–28°C), with moderate rainfall throughout the year. Pack layers for cooler evenings and versatile weather, especially in spring and autumn.

  • When is the best time to visit Chelsea?

    Late spring through early autumn is frequently suggested for warmer weather, blooming parks, and outdoor cultural events. Winter has a quieter pace, with festive community events and cozy neighborhood eateries.

  • What are the best places to visit in Chelsea?

    Frequently suggested stops include Mary O'Malley State Park for harbor views, the Chelsea Square Historic District for architectural interest, and local galleries for rotating art exhibits. Walking along the Mill Creek Riverwalk is another popular activity.

  • What is Chelsea known for?

    Chelsea is known for its vibrant immigrant communities, historic architecture, and rich industrial heritage. Its lively dining scene and public parks contribute to a locally rooted, welcoming atmosphere.

  • What are the best hidden gems to explore in Chelsea?

    Explore local murals and street art throughout Chelsea, walk peaceful paths along Mill Creek, or stop by small bakeries and welcoming community cafes. Neighborhood parks and local art displays invite you to connect with the city's creative spirit.

  • What are the best foods to try in Chelsea?

    Chelsea is known for its diverse mix of Salvadoran pupusas, Vietnamese pho, and traditional New England seafood like fried clams and chowder. Bakeries in the area are often recommended for house-made breads and pastries.
